76-5b-207. Possession of apparent child sexual abuse material.
| (1) | Terms defined in Sections 76-1-101.5 and 76-5b-103 apply to this section. |
| (2) | An actor commits possession of apparent child sexual abuse material if the actor intentionally or knowingly possesses, views, accesses with intent to view, or maintains access with intent to view apparent child sexual abuse material. |
| (3) | A violation of Subsection (2) is a second degree felony. |

| (6) | In proving a violation of this section, proof that the minor depicted in the apparent child sexual abuse material is a real minor that exists is not required. |
